Job Description
Responsibilities
:• Relevant years of experience in US Domestic & Global trades and settlement process.
• Good understanding of financial products like Bonds, Mutual Funds, Derivatives, Equities, MBS etc.
• Good knowledge on end-to-end clearing and settlement process for US Domestic & Global Trades.
• Hands on experience on supports interfaces with different internal and external stakeholders (front office, clients, brokers, nostro agents, exchanges and clearing houses) involved in the clearing and settlement process.
• Good knowledge on trade support activities like trade rebooking, recall and returns.
• Required good communication skill to communicate with brokers, custodians to settle trades in a timely manner.
• Competent to do research and resolve any Internal or External queries/ Issues raised by Client/ Onshore Counterpart.
• Candidate should have a good understanding around Risk and Control framework.
• Ability to work effectively as a member of a team individually.
• Good knowledge of MS Excel is required.
• Experience of applications like AddVantage, Trust Desk & Global Plus applications would have added advantage
